Excerpt from Conditions and Needs of Iowa Rural Schools: 1. Country Schools Statistics; 2. The Country School Problem; 3. Present Status of Consolidation; 4. One Phase of the Teacher Problem; 5. School Buildings and Grounds It was our purpose to secure accurate and complete reports from every rural school in Iowa, showing the enrollment, aver age daily attendance, length of the school year and salaries of teachers; but many secretaries found it impossible to furnish the data asked for, but schools reporting out of a total of By reference to Table N o. I the number of rural schools maintained in each county may be seen, as also the number of schools reporting. While the statistics are incomplete, they are sufficiently full to show conditions as they actually exist in this State. In Tables III, IV and V, showing average daily attendance, frac tions of less than one-half are omitted, while fractions of one half or over are counted as units. This report is issued in the hope of awakening greater public interest in the rural schools, to the end that country children may be gathered in better schoolhouses, trained by better teach ers and have that training extend through a longer school year without the interruptions now so common in the frequent change of teachers.
